Kejuruteraan Prompt Claude: Panduan Lengkap

Kelly Allemanon 3 months ago

Visit Nudemaker AI\n\n# Kejuruteraan Prompt Claude: Panduan Lengkap

Model Bahasa Besar (LLM) seperti Claude daripada Anthropic merevolusikan cara kita berinteraksi dengan teknologi. Tetapi membuka potensi penuh mereka memerlukan lebih daripada sekadar bertanya soalan mudah. Kejuruteraan prompt yang berkesan adalah kunci untuk mendapatkan respons yang berwawasan, kreatif dan tepat daripada Claude. Panduan lengkap ini akan membimbing anda melalui teknik dan strategi penting untuk menguasai kejuruteraan prompt Claude.

Apakah Kejuruteraan Prompt Claude?

Kejuruteraan prompt Claude ialah seni dan sains menghasilkan prompt yang berkesan untuk membimbing Claude ke arah menjana output yang diingini. Ia mengenai memahami cara Claude mentafsir arahan dan menyesuaikan permintaan anda untuk memanfaatkan keupayaannya secara optimum. Prompt yang direka dengan baik boleh mengubah idea yang samar-samar menjadi jawapan yang konkrit dan tersusun dengan baik, karya penulisan kreatif, atau bahkan coretan kod yang kompleks.

Bayangkan seperti ini: Claude ialah enjin yang berkuasa, tetapi prompt anda ialah stereng. Lebih baik anda memahami cara memandu, lebih jauh dan lebih tepat anda boleh bergerak.

Mengapa Kejuruteraan Prompt Penting untuk Claude?

Walaupun Claude direka untuk membantu dan tidak berbahaya, prestasinya sangat dipengaruhi oleh kualiti prompt yang diterimanya. Prompt yang tidak diformulasikan dengan baik atau kabur boleh membawa kepada:

  • Respons yang tidak tepat atau tidak relevan: Claude mungkin salah mentafsir niat anda dan memberikan jawapan yang tidak berkaitan atau tidak betul dari segi fakta.
  • Output generik dan tidak berinspirasi: Anda mungkin terlepas potensi kreatif Claude jika prompt anda terlalu asas.
  • Tingkah laku yang tidak dijangka atau tidak diingini: Dalam kes yang melampau, prompt yang direka dengan buruk malah boleh menyebabkan Claude menjana kandungan yang berbahaya atau berat sebelah.

Dengan menguasai kejuruteraan prompt, anda boleh:

  • Meningkatkan ketepatan dan kerelevanan respons Claude.
  • Membuka potensi kreatif Claude untuk penulisan, sumbang saran dan penyelesaian masalah.
  • Memastikan Claude menjana kandungan yang selamat dan beretika.
  • Menjimatkan masa dan sumber dengan mendapatkan hasil yang diingini dengan lebih cepat.
  • Meningkatkan kecekapan dan keberkesanan keseluruhan penggunaan Claude.

Prinsip Asas Kejuruteraan Prompt Claude

Sebelum menyelami teknik khusus, mari kita tetapkan beberapa prinsip asas:

  • Kejelasan dan Kekhususan: Elakkan kekaburan. Lebih khusus anda, lebih baik Claude dapat memahami niat anda.
  • Konteks Adalah Raja: Berikan konteks yang mencukupi untuk membimbing penaakulan Claude. Terangkan latar belakang, tujuan dan hasil yang diinginkan.
  • Tentukan Format: Nyatakan dengan jelas format output yang diinginkan (cth., perenggan, senarai, jadual, kod).
  • Ulang dan Halusi: Kejuruteraan prompt ialah proses berulang. Bereksperimen dengan prompt yang berbeza dan halusi berdasarkan hasilnya.
  • Gunakan Contoh: Memberikan contoh output yang diinginkan boleh meningkatkan prestasi Claude dengan ketara.
  • Kekangan dan Sempadan: Tetapkan sempadan dan kekangan yang jelas untuk membimbing respons Claude dan menghalangnya daripada tersasar ke kawasan yang tidak diingini.
  • Jangan Andaikan Pengetahuan Sedia Ada: Jangan anggap Claude tahu apa-apa. Sebutkan semua maklumat yang diperlukan.

Teknik Kejuruteraan Prompt Teras untuk Claude

Berikut ialah beberapa teknik penting untuk menghasilkan prompt yang berkesan untuk Claude:

1. Prompt Sifar-Syot (Zero-Shot Prompting)

Ini ialah bentuk prompt yang paling mudah, di mana anda terus meminta Claude untuk output tertentu tanpa memberikan sebarang contoh. Ia bergantung pada pengetahuan dan kebolehan menaakul Claude yang telah dilatih.

  • Contoh: "Tulis ringkasan pendek buku 'The Lord of the Rings'."

Prompt sifar-syot berkesan untuk tugasan mudah di mana Claude sudah mempunyai pengetahuan yang diperlukan. Walau bagaimanapun, ia mungkin tidak mencukupi untuk permintaan yang kompleks atau bernuansa.

2. Prompt Beberapa-Syot (Few-Shot Prompting)

Prompt beberapa-syot melibatkan pemberian Claude dengan beberapa contoh pasangan input-output untuk menunjukkan tingkah laku yang diinginkan. Ini membantu Claude mempelajari corak dan menjana output yang serupa untuk input baharu.

  • Contoh:

    Input: Terjemahkan "Hello, how are you?" ke Bahasa Sepanyol.
    Output: "Hola, ¿cómo estás?"
    
    Input: Terjemahkan "Thank you very much" ke Bahasa Sepanyol.
    Output: "Muchas gracias"
    
    Input: Terjemahkan "Good morning" ke Bahasa Sepanyol.
    

    Prompt ini menyediakan dua contoh terjemahan Bahasa Inggeris ke Bahasa Sepanyol, membolehkan Claude mempelajari corak dan menterjemahkan "Good morning" dengan sewajarnya.

Prompt beberapa-syot amat berguna untuk tugasan yang memerlukan gaya, format atau pengetahuan domain tertentu.

3. Prompt Rantaian-Pemikiran (Chain-of-Thought Prompting)

Prompt rantaian-pemikiran menggalakkan Claude untuk menaakul secara eksplisit melalui masalah langkah demi langkah sebelum memberikan jawapan akhir. Ini boleh meningkatkan ketepatan dan ketelusan dengan ketara, terutamanya untuk tugasan penaakulan yang kompleks.

  • Contoh:

    Soalan: Roger mempunyai 5 biji bola tenis. Dia membeli 2 lagi tin bola tenis. Setiap tin ada 3 biji bola tenis. Berapa biji bola tenis yang dia ada sekarang? Mari kita fikir langkah demi langkah.
    

    Dengan secara eksplisit menggesa Claude untuk "berfikir langkah demi langkah," anda menggalakkannya untuk memecahkan masalah kepada langkah yang lebih kecil dan lebih mudah diurus, yang membawa kepada penyelesaian yang lebih tepat.

4. Prompt Main Peranan (Role-Playing Prompting)

Teknik ini melibatkan pengarahan Claude untuk menggunakan persona atau peranan tertentu. Ini boleh membantu Claude menjana respons yang lebih kreatif, menarik dan relevan.

  • Contoh: "Anda ialah pakar pemasaran berpengalaman. Berikan analisis komprehensif tentang trend semasa dalam pemasaran media sosial."

Dengan menugaskan Claude peranan sebagai pakar pemasaran, anda boleh memanfaatkan pengetahuan dan kepakarannya dalam bidang itu.

5. Penghalusan Soalan (Question Refinement)

Ini melibatkan penghalusan soalan anda secara berulang berdasarkan respons Claude. Jika respons awal tidak memuaskan, cuba rumuskan semula soalan, berikan lebih banyak konteks, atau pecahkannya kepada bahagian yang lebih kecil.

  • Contoh:

    • Prompt Awal: "Apakah faedah AI?"
    • Prompt yang Dihaluskan: "Apakah faedah khusus AI dalam industri penjagaan kesihatan, dan bagaimanakah ia dibandingkan dengan faedah dalam industri kewangan?"

Dengan menghalusi soalan, anda boleh membimbing Claude ke arah memberikan maklumat yang lebih khusus dan relevan.

6. AI Perlembagaan (Constitutional AI) (untuk Keselamatan dan Penjajaran)

Anthropic telah mempelopori teknik yang dipanggil AI Perlembagaan untuk menjajarkan tingkah laku Claude dengan satu set prinsip atau nilai. Anda boleh memanfaatkan ini dengan memasukkan prinsip ini secara langsung ke dalam prompt anda.

  • Contoh: "Sebagai pembantu AI yang membantu dan tidak berbahaya, bagaimanakah anda akan bertindak balas kepada pengguna yang meminta arahan tentang membina bom?" (Ini mungkin akan mengakibatkan Claude enggan menjawab dan menerangkan mengapa permintaan itu berbahaya.)

Anda juga boleh mentakrifkan "perlembagaan" prinsip anda sendiri dan mengarahkan Claude untuk mematuhinya. Ini amat penting untuk aplikasi yang memerlukan tingkah laku AI yang beretika dan bertanggungjawab.

Strategi Kejuruteraan Prompt Lanjutan untuk Claude

Selain daripada teknik teras, berikut ialah beberapa strategi lanjutan untuk mengoptimumkan lagi prompt anda:

1. Rantaian Prompt (Prompt Chaining)

Ini melibatkan pemecahan tugas yang kompleks kepada satu siri prompt yang lebih kecil dan saling berkaitan. Output satu prompt menjadi input untuk prompt seterusnya, mewujudkan rantaian penaakulan dan penjanaan.

  • Contoh:

    1. Prompt 1: "Hasilkan senarai lima topik sohor kini dalam bidang kecerdasan buatan."
    2. Prompt 2 (menggunakan output Prompt 1): "Untuk setiap topik yang disenaraikan di atas, tulis perenggan pendek yang menerangkan kepentingannya."

Rantaian prompt membolehkan anda menangani masalah yang kompleks dengan cara yang berstruktur dan modular.

2. Menggunakan Data Berstruktur (JSON, YAML)

Memberikan data dalam format berstruktur seperti JSON atau YAML boleh membantu Claude memahami maklumat dengan lebih mudah dan menjana output yang lebih tepat dan konsisten.

  • Contoh:

    {
      "product": "Laptop",
      "features": ["16GB RAM", "512GB SSD", "Intel Core i7 processor"],
      "price": 1200
    }
    

    Prompt: "Berdasarkan data JSON yang diberikan, tulis perihalan produk pendek untuk komputer riba."

3. Kawalan Suhu dan Top_P (Temperature and Top_P Control)

Claude, seperti LLM lain, mempunyai parameter seperti "suhu" dan "top_p" yang mengawal keacakan dan kreativiti responsnya.

  • Suhu: Mengawal keacakan output. Nilai yang lebih rendah (cth., 0.2) menghasilkan respons yang lebih boleh diramal dan deterministik, manakala nilai yang lebih tinggi (cth., 0.8) menghasilkan respons yang lebih kreatif dan mengejutkan.
  • Top_P: Mengawal kepelbagaian output. Ia memilih token yang paling berkemungkinan yang kebarangkalian kumulatifnya melebihi nilai yang ditentukan. Nilai yang lebih rendah menghasilkan output yang lebih fokus dan konservatif, manakala nilai yang lebih tinggi menghasilkan output yang lebih pelbagai dan penerokaan.

Bereksperimen dengan parameter ini boleh membantu anda memperhalusi tingkah laku Claude agar sepadan dengan keperluan khusus anda.

4. Pengoptimuman Prompt untuk Tugasan Khusus (Prompt Optimization for Specific Tasks)

Tugasan yang berbeza mungkin memerlukan strategi kejuruteraan prompt yang berbeza. Contohnya:

  • Penulisan Kreatif: Fokus pada main peranan, prompt terbuka dan nilai suhu yang tinggi.
  • Penjanaan Kod: Berikan arahan, contoh dan kekangan yang jelas.
  • Analisis Data: Gunakan data berstruktur, nyatakan format output yang diinginkan, dan gunakan prompt rantaian-pemikiran untuk pengiraan yang kompleks.
  • Perolehan Maklumat: Tanya soalan yang khusus dan fokus, berikan konteks yang relevan, dan gunakan penghalusan soalan untuk mengecilkan carian.

Amalan Terbaik untuk Kejuruteraan Prompt Claude

  • Uji dan Ulang: Uji prompt anda dengan kerap dan halusi berdasarkan hasilnya.
  • Dokumenkan Prompt Anda: Simpan rekod prompt anda dan output yang sepadan untuk rujukan masa hadapan.
  • Kongsi Pengetahuan Anda: Sumbang kepada komuniti dengan berkongsi prompt dan teknik anda yang berjaya.
  • Kekal Dikemas Kini: Bidang kejuruteraan prompt sentiasa berkembang. Kekal dimaklumkan tentang penyelidikan dan amalan terbaik terkini.
  • Pertimbangkan Dokumentasi Anthropic: Anthropic menyediakan dokumentasi dan contoh yang sangat baik untuk menggunakan Claude. Rujuk sumber mereka untuk maklumat yang paling terkini.
  • Berhati-hati dengan Keselamatan: Elakkan memasukkan maklumat sensitif dalam prompt anda.

Kesimpulan

Menguasai kejuruteraan prompt Claude ialah perjalanan berterusan untuk bereksperimen dan belajar. Dengan memahami prinsip asas, teknik teras dan strategi lanjutan yang digariskan dalam panduan ini, anda boleh membuka potensi penuh Claude dan memanfaatkan keupayaannya untuk mencapai hasil yang anda inginkan. Ingatlah untuk mengulang, menghalusi dan menyesuaikan prompt anda berdasarkan keperluan khusus anda dan landskap AI yang berkembang. Dengan latihan dan dedikasi, anda boleh menjadi jurutera prompt Claude yang mahir dan memanfaatkan kuasa model bahasa yang luar biasa ini.

18+ NSFW

UNDRESS HER

UNDRESS HER

🔥 AI CLOTHES REMOVER 🔥

DEEP NUDE

DEEP NUDE

Remove Clothes • Generate Nudes